The troupe that is Edward Sharpe and the Magnetic Zeros has finally released another track title “Better Days,” which will appear on the band’s forthcoming self-titled third studio album out July 23rd. Better Days feels like an extension of their previous work, rattling percussions, boatloads of gang chorals, an uplifting tone, and almost gives a feeling of spirituality a warm and fuzzy kind of feeling, which seems to be their shtick. It’s definitely a catchy tune that people are going to gobble up.

Leave a CommentEdward Sharpe & the Magnetic Zeros – Man On Fire It has been a long time coming, but finally a track has surfaced for the highly anticipated followup to Edward Sharpe & the Magnetic Zeros’ debut album. The first track “Man on Fire,” is a folky, sing-along track that has a quiet energy that builds upon itself through its choruses and seems to emanate a lot of what we have seen and heard from their past effort, the jangles, tender instrumentations and the beautiful harmonies.
